That would be a very wrong move to begin with. Ladipo boys will usually start quoting inflated prices. IMO, the right move will be to contact a Sonata specialist mechanic and have him do a thorough inspection. Let me tell you a short true story. Once upon a time this year, a lady that found something like this, sky blue, (much neater though, almost like tokunbo standard, and American specs). Owner was selling because of gear problem. Being a street smart person that she was, she informed her mechanic who was a sonata specialist. Mechanic went to check the car alone. After inspection, mechanic informs her secretly, gear is faulty but only due to some minor things, some replacement parts needed, he billed her 600k to get it running perfectly. Then they agree to play along and tell seller that gear is bad, needs replacement, which is costly. Only way she could buy is if seller reduces price drastically. Seller takes the bait, sells off at a ridiculous price, think like 1.5m. Mechanic takes car away smiling, towed straight to workshop, and buyer was temporarily happy, waiting patiently for mechanic to show off his skills and perform his mechanical miracle. Car lands at worship Saturday night. Mechanic deploys his team, they work all night Saturday, all day and night Sunday, and by Monday morning, car was assembled back in order. Monday afternoon, test drive, SUCCESS! Tuesday morning delivered to buyer, who drove happily ever after.

So anyways, lesson here is, any serious buyer, first step should be to find a sound reputable skillful sonata specialist mechanic to evaluate it. It might be a faulty gear with an expensive solution, or it might be something minor and cheap to fix. The expert mechanic will be in the best position to advice whether to buy or not.
